Hollywood actor Will Ferrell is expected to be announced as a major investor in Championship football side Leeds United after buying a 'large stake' in the club.
The Elf star looks set to follow in the footsteps of fellow A-Lister Ryan Reynolds and become an investor in English football having reportedly fallen in love with the game.
Ferrell is a regular at matches in the UK and is expected to be announced as an investor by the Leeds' US owners, 49ers Enterprises, after buying a 'large stake' in the club.
Ferrell is also the co-owner of Los Angeles FC.
